What is Armenian Dram (AMD)

The Armenian Dram (AMD) is the official currency of Armenia, a country located in the South Caucasus region of Eurasia. Introduced in 1993, the dram replaced the Soviet ruble at an exchange rate of 1 dram to 200 rubles. The currency is symbolized by ֏ (also referred to as “AMD” in ISO currency codes). The central bank of Armenia, known as the Central Bank of Armenia, is responsible for issuing and managing the dram.

The Armenian economy, while small, has shown growth in various sectors, including tourism, agriculture, and IT. The dram is divided into 100 luma, although luma is rarely used in everyday transactions. The value of the dram can fluctuate due to various economic factors, including inflation, interest rates, and overall economic health. What is Tanzanian Shilling (TZS)

The Tanzanian Shilling (TZS) is the official currency of Tanzania, a country located in East Africa. The shilling was first introduced in 1966, replacing the East African shilling at a rate of 1:1. The currency is denoted by the symbol “TSh” and is further divided into 100 cents. The Bank of Tanzania is responsible for issuing and regulating the shilling.

Tanzania's economy relies heavily on agriculture, tourism, and mining. The Tanzanian Shilling has its own unique characteristics influenced by supply and demand dynamics in both local and international markets. Factors such as inflation, agricultural output, and tourism trends can significantly impact the value of the TZS.
